Top Winter Tires Installation Services in Scarborough ON
  • Website: Winter Tires Scarborough ON
  • Description:

    Our independently owned and operated facility is staffed by experienced, certified automotive technicians using the latest in cutting edge equipment. Whether your vehicle requires an oil change or the installation of winter tires, we will ensure that all repair and service work is done properly, thoroughly, and expediently.

  • Address: 1815 Lawrence Ave E #2, Toronto, ON, Canada , M1R 2Y3
  • Phone:

    (416) 752-5823